Ordinals
beta
Address bc1qdzfwuwyncdygufardp3z8fgnda0f0dxle62wsl
sat balance
10218
runes balances
outputs
1931af5318534529bfd5b687ca6768a5f05351c869f47cbfabffde19fcbfef4e:1